Super Galaxy view: Above the Arctic Circle
Ice-covered areas are seen from above the Arctic Circle from the window of a C-5M Super Galaxy on a mission from Dover Air Force Base, Del., on June 5, 2011. The C-5M's mission was to complete the first Arctic overflight from Dover AFB to Bagram Airfield, Afghanistan. The plane successfully landed at Bagram just over 15 hours later on June 6, 2011. Dover captain pilots C-5M for combat airlift missions
Capt. Brian Marasco, C-5 pilot, flies a C-5M Super Galaxy on a combat airlift mission June 5, 2011, over the Arctic Circle. Captain Marasco, an Air Force Reservist from the 709th Airlift Squadron at Dover Air Force Base, Del., was one of 14 crew members to fly on the first Arctic overflight mission from Dover AFB to Bagram Airfield, Afghanistan, from June 5-6, 2011. New Hampshire Air National Guard KC-135 refuelas C-5M completes first Arctic overflight to Afghanistan
Master Sgt. Sam Blackwell, boom operator, flies in a KC-135R Stratotanker from the 157th Air Refueling Wing of the New Hampshire Air National Guard at Pease Air National Guard Base, N.H., while refueling a C-5M Super Galaxy from Dover Air Force Base, Del., over northern Canada on June 5, 2011. The C-5M's mission was to complete the first Arctic overflight from Dover AFB to Bagram Airfield, Afghanistan. The plane successfully landed at Bagram just over 15 hours after take-off on June 6, 2011. (U.S. Air Force Photo/Master Sgt. Scott T. Sturkol)
